    The cost of a porcelain dental crown in Bonnyrigg can vary significantly depending on several factors. Generally, the price range for a porcelain dental crown can start from around $1,000 and go up to $2,500 or more. This variation in cost is influenced by the expertise of the dentist, the specific materials used, the complexity of the procedure, and the location of the dental practice.

    Porcelain crowns are highly sought after due to their natural appearance and durability. They are often preferred for front teeth restorations because they closely mimic the translucency of natural teeth. However, the cost can be higher compared to other types of crowns like metal or resin.

    When considering the cost, it's also important to factor in additional expenses such as X-rays, dental impressions, and any necessary preparatory work. Some dental practices may offer financing options or payment plans to help manage the cost.

    It's advisable to consult with a dental professional in Bonnyrigg to get a detailed quote based on your specific dental condition and needs. This will ensure that you have a clear understanding of the total cost involved and can make an informed decision about your dental care.

    Understanding the Cost of Porcelain Dental Crowns in Bonnyrigg

    When considering dental treatments, understanding the cost is a crucial part of the decision-making process. Porcelain dental crowns are a popular choice for restoring damaged or discolored teeth, offering both aesthetic and functional benefits. In Bonnyrigg, the cost of a porcelain dental crown can vary based on several factors. Here, we will delve into these factors to provide a comprehensive overview.

    Factors Influencing the Cost

    Several elements can influence the price of a porcelain dental crown in Bonnyrigg. These include:

    1. Type of Porcelain Used: High-quality porcelain materials can enhance the crown's durability and natural appearance, but they also come at a higher cost.
    2. Complexity of the Procedure: More complex cases, such as those requiring additional preparatory work or involving multiple teeth, may incur higher costs.
    3. Experience of the Dentist: Dentists with extensive experience and specialized training may charge more for their services.
    4. Location of the Clinic: Clinics in more affluent areas or those offering premium services may have higher rates.

    Average Cost Range

    In Bonnyrigg, the average cost for a porcelain dental crown typically ranges from $1,000 to $2,500 per tooth. This range can fluctuate based on the aforementioned factors. For instance, a crown made from premium materials by a highly experienced dentist in a top-tier clinic might approach the upper end of this spectrum.

    Additional Costs to Consider

    Beyond the direct cost of the crown itself, patients should also consider potential additional expenses:

    • Consultation Fees: Initial consultations to assess the need for a crown and plan the procedure.
    • X-rays and Imaging: Necessary for a thorough evaluation of the tooth and surrounding structures.
    • Anesthesia: If local anesthesia is required, there may be an additional charge.
    • Follow-up Care: Post-procedure check-ups to ensure the crown is functioning correctly.

    Insurance and Payment Plans

    Many dental clinics in Bonnyrigg offer flexible payment options, including installment plans and partnerships with financing companies. Additionally, dental insurance may cover a portion of the cost, depending on the policy. It's advisable to discuss these options with your dentist and insurance provider to understand your coverage and payment options fully.

    Conclusion

    The cost of a porcelain dental crown in Bonnyrigg can vary significantly based on the type of porcelain, the complexity of the procedure, the dentist's experience, and the location of the clinic. While the average cost ranges from $1,000 to $2,500, additional factors such as consultation fees, x-rays, anesthesia, and follow-up care should also be considered. Understanding these elements can help you make an informed decision and ensure you receive the best possible care for your dental needs.
